Need for Speed: Shift 2 Unleashed – Performance, Legacy, and Access
When Electronic Arts released Shift 2: Unleashed in 2011, it wasn't just another arcade racer. It was a bold attempt to pivot the Need for Speed franchise into the world of "sim-racing," focusing on the raw, violent, and claustrophobic reality of being behind the wheel of a high-performance GT3 car.
Years after its launch, the game remains a cult favorite for its incredible "Helmet Cam" and visceral sound design. However, many players returning to this classic or reinstalling it from physical media often run into a common roadblock: the Need for Speed Shift 2 Unleashed Serial Number requirement. The Evolution of the Shift Series
While most NFS games focus on police chases and open-world street racing, Shift 2 took the action to the track. Developed by Slightly Mad Studios (who later went on to create Project CARS), the game introduced:
The Helmet Cam: A revolutionary cockpit view that moves with the driver’s head, looking into corners and blurring at high speeds.
Night Racing: One of the most terrifying depictions of racing in total darkness ever seen in a video game.
Authentic Physics: A deeper, more punishing handling model compared to Hot Pursuit or Most Wanted. Understanding the Serial Number Requirement
When you install Shift 2 Unleashed from a retail disc, the installation wizard prompts you for a 20-digit alphanumeric code. This serial number (or product key) serves as a proof of purchase to activate the software. Where to Find Your Official Serial Number
Physical Box: If you own the original DVD case, the serial number is typically located on a sticker on the back of the manual or printed directly on the white space inside the box.
Digital Receipts: If you purchased the game digitally (before it was delisted from some storefronts), your serial number is located in your purchase confirmation email or under the "Game Details" tab in your library.
EA App/Origin: For those who registered the game on EA's platform, the key is tied to your account. You can usually find it by right-clicking the game in your library and selecting "View Properties." Troubleshooting Activation Issues

Finding a serial number for Need for Speed: Shift 2 Unleashed
depends on how you originally purchased the game. Because this title uses Solidshield DRM
, it has a strict 5-machine activation limit that can often cause "invalid key" or "limit exceeded" errors even with a legitimate code. Steam Community Where to Locate Your Serial Number Physical Retail Copies
Check the back of the game manual or the inside of the DVD case (lower-left section).
Look for a separate insert or check your original store receipt. EA App (formerly Origin) , go to your , click the three dots on the game tile, and select View Properties to see your product code.
While Steam no longer sells the game, if you own it, you can view your code by clicking on the game in your library, selecting the Settings (gear icon) You can also check your Steam Account Details under "View licenses and product key activations". Troubleshooting Activation Issues
If you have a key but it is not working, follow these steps to manage the DRM: Check Activation Limits
: The game allows only 5 active installations. If you are reinstalling on a new PC and the key fails, you may have reached this limit. De-authorize Old Installs
: If you still have the game installed on an old machine, go to the game folder (e.g., ...\Steam\steamapps\common\Need For Speed Shift 2 activation.exe , and select "De-authorize this license" before uninstalling. Reset via EA Support
: If you cannot de-authorize old installs, the only solution is to contact
. Request a "Solidshield DRM activation reset". Users have reported that advisors can reset this limit in a few minutes via live chat. Run as Administrator
